#0791c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#0791c1 is composed of 2.7% red, 56.9%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.4% cyan, 24.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 195.5 degrees, a saturation of 93% and a lightness of 39.2%. #0791c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#0effff with #002383.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

Shades and Tints of #0791c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000304 is the darkest color, while #f0fb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#0791c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636465 is the less saturated color, while #0791c1 is the most saturated one.
